
In this episode, we share Jason's 2024 Springfield MO presentation that earned him a challenge coin from an American warrior in the crowd. Jason has noted, on numerous occasions, that this is the greatest 'thank you and recognition' that anyone could present and as many of you know, receiving a challenge coin from an American warrior is a great honor. Enjoy as Jason speaks to a welcoming Springfield MO crowd of farmers, ranchers and sportsmen about wild health, food plots, and 'the how and why' behind Dr. Rick Haney's now famous quote: "Plants fix dirt". Learn how Jason built the Drop-Tine Seed Co. and how his "citizen science" steers the product line. Jason discusses his discovery of "weak commodity seeds" that don't do well in healthy, regenerated, and biologially robust soils and he challenges his colleagues to focus on a new discipline of wildlife management known as Functional Ecology and Management - aimed at addressing the underlying causes of wildlife disease and ecological dysfunction...not merely addressing symptoms of the underlying causes.
